By John Mesh
The No. 16-ranked Hutchinson Blue Dragon women’s soccer team pitched a 2-0 shutout against Barton Community College in a Kansas Jayhawk Community College Conference matchup Wednesday night at the Salthawk Sports Complex.
HutchCC struck first when Haley Rogers assisted on a Katherina Marx goal for a 1-0 lead.
Marx and Rogers traded places on the second Blue Dragons’ goal. Rogers scored the goal and Marx got the assist for a 2-0 HutchCC lead. That was the lead at halftime and the end of the game.
Hutchinson’s Karsyn Slothower, who was named the KJCCC Division I Goalkeeper of the Week on Tuesday, made 8 saves on 8 shots on goal. Barton’s Mio Tanaka made 3 saves on 5 HutchCC shots on goal.
Rogers took 3 shots on goal. Marx, Joscelyn Losew and Nancy Stefanek each took 1 shot on goal. Katelyn Edwards took 2 shots.
Hutchinson improved to 9-2-4 overall and 8-2-4 in the Kansas Jayhawk Community College Conference. Barton is 7-5-3 overall and 5-5-3 in league play.
The Blue Dragons play at Kansas City Kansas Community College at 1 p.m. Saturday. KCK (16-5) is the No. 16-ranked team in NJCAA Division II.
HutchCC’s final regular-season and KJCCC game is 4 p.m. on Oct. 26 at home against Cowley County Community College.
Barton hosts Cowley County at 3 p.m. Saturday. The Cougars play at Garden City next Wednesday and Seward County on Oct. 26.
Kordell Gouldsby named KJCCC Special Teams Player of the Week
After posting the seventh-most single-game all-purpose yards in program history, Hutchinson Community College freshman return specialist Kordell Gouldsby became the sixth Blue Dragon to earn KJCCC Football Player of the Week honors on Tuesday.
Gouldsby was named the Week 7 KJCCC Special Teams Player of the Week after the No. 1-ranked Blue Dragons defeated Independence 48-7 on Saturday in Independence.
Gouldsby played a huge role in Hutchinson, accounting for 231 all-purpose yards.
The freshman return specialist from Tulsa, Oklahoma, had eight punt returns for 148 yards, including a 50-yard return for a touchdown in the third quarter.
He is the first Blue Dragon since Tyrell Reed Jr. in 2023 to return a punt for a touchdown.
Gouldsby also had 83 yards on two Independence kickoffs.
Gouldsby is the Jayhawk Conference leader in both punt returns (17.9 yards per return) and kickoff returns (33.6 yards per return).
He is the second Blue Dragon this season to win league Special Team Player of the Week honors, joining kicker Nestus Burger.

Blue Dragon Karsyn Slothower named KJCCC Division I Goalkeeper of the Week
Following one of her best single-game performances of her Blue Dragon career, Hutchinson Community College sophomore Karsyn Slothower was named the KJCCC Division I Goalkeeper of the Week for the first time this season.
In her only game last week, Slothower was instrumental to leading the No. 16 Blue Dragons to a 0-0 draw with No. 8 Butler last Wednesday at the Salthawk Sports Complex.
Slothower, a sophomore from Maize, made 11 saves against the Grizzlies, including four diving saves to keep the game scoreless.
Slothower’s performance against Butler gives her 146 career saves, which moved her past Carly McArthur (140) into second place on the Blue Dragons career saves list.
This was also the second time Slothower surpassed the 10-save mark in a single game.
This is the second-straight week a Blue Dragon goalkeeper earned KJCCC weekly honors.
Last week, freshman Marina Lopez earned conference honors. Slothower is the fourth Blue Dragon this season to win conference honors.
Slothower has now won four KJCCC Goalkeeper of the Week awards in her Blue Dragon career.

Jepchirchir named KJCCC Women’s Cross Country runner of the week for 3rd time
Three races as a Blue Dragon runner and three victories for Hutchinson Community College women’s cross country runner Faith Jepchirchir.
Now the Blue Dragon freshman earned her third KJCCC Women’s Cross Country Runner of the Week award, which was announced on Tuesday.
The only thing that Jepchirchir hasn’t tripled up on is school records, but she did that for the second time this season after winning the Region 6 Preview at the Kansas Veterans Home on Saturday in Winfield.
Jepchirchir posted a school-record time of 16 minutes, 55.33 seconds over 5,000 meters on Saturday to lead the Blue Dragon women on the same course where the 2024 Region 6 Championships will be contested on Friday, October 25.
The Blue Dragon freshman is the first Blue Dragon runner in program history to win three races in one season.
She was the first to break the 18-minute barrier two weeks ago at the Chili Pepper Festival.
Now Jepchirchir is the first Blue Dragon to break the 17-minute barrier.
Jepchirchir is also a two-time NJCAA National Runner of the Week, another first for a Blue Dragon cross country runner, female or male.
